Overview

An alarm communicator is a device that transmits signals from your security or fire alarm panel to a central monitoring station or directly to your smartphone. While traditional systems used vulnerable landlines, modern security relies on more secure and reliable pathways. Unique Land Electromechanical offers advanced GSM (cellular) and IP (internet) communicators to create a failsafe link for your alarm system.

A cellular communicator uses the mobile phone network (like 4G/LTE) to send signals, making it immune to landline cuts and internet outages. An IP communicator uses your existing internet connection for high-speed signaling. For ultimate reliability, we recommend a "dual-path" communicator that uses both IP and cellular, ensuring that if one path fails, the other takes over automatically. This redundancy is the gold standard for professional security.

Key Benefits of Modern Communicators

🛡️

Defeat Common Vulnerabilities

Traditional phone lines can be easily cut by intruders. A cellular communicator eliminates this weakness, ensuring your alarm signal cannot be physically disabled from outside.

🚀

Faster Emergency Response

Digital IP and cellular signals are transmitted and processed much faster than old dial-up signals, shaving critical seconds off the emergency response time.

✂️

Eliminate Dedicated Phone Lines

Switching to a cellular communicator allows you to cancel costly dedicated landlines for your alarm system, often paying for the upgrade in a short time.

💡

Enable Smart Features

A modern communicator is the gateway to smart home integration, allowing you to control your alarm, receive detailed notifications, and even view cameras via one app.
